40struct roar_connection;
41
42// sys io:
43
44struct roar_vio_calls {
45 void * inst;
46/*
47 ssize_t (*read) (int fd, void *buf, size_t count, void * inst);
48 ssize_t (*write)(int fd, void *buf, size_t count, void * inst);
49 off_t   (*lseek)(int fildes, off_t offset, int whence, void * inst);
50*/
51 ssize_t (*read    )(struct roar_vio_calls * vio, void *buf, size_t count);
52 ssize_t (*write   )(struct roar_vio_calls * vio, void *buf, size_t count);
53 off_t   (*lseek   )(struct roar_vio_calls * vio, off_t offset, int whence);
54 int     (*nonblock)(struct roar_vio_calls * vio, int state);
55 int     (*sync    )(struct roar_vio_calls * vio);
56 int     (*ctl     )(struct roar_vio_calls * vio, int cmd, void * data);
57 int     (*close   )(struct roar_vio_calls * vio);
58};
59
60int roar_vio_init_calls (struct roar_vio_calls * calls);
61
62int roar_vio_set_inst (struct roar_vio_calls * vio, void * inst);
63int roar_vio_set_fh   (struct roar_vio_calls * vio, int fh);
64
65int roar_vio_get_fh   (struct roar_vio_calls * vio);
66
67ssize_t roar_vio_read    (struct roar_vio_calls * vio, void *buf, size_t count);
68ssize_t roar_vio_write   (struct roar_vio_calls * vio, void *buf, size_t count);
69off_t   roar_vio_lseek   (struct roar_vio_calls * vio, off_t offset, int whence);
70int     roar_vio_nonblock(struct roar_vio_calls * vio, int state);
71int     roar_vio_sync    (struct roar_vio_calls * vio);
72int     roar_vio_ctl     (struct roar_vio_calls * vio, int cmd, void * data);
73int     roar_vio_close   (struct roar_vio_calls * vio);
